History Of The Royal Regiment Of Artillery 1815-1853, Vintage Book Buy Now He was employed in 1906Hardcover, maroon cloth cover, entitled "History of the Royal Regiment of Artillery 1815 1853", by Lieutenant Colonel Henry W. L. Hime, late Royal Artillery, published by Longmans, Green, and Company of London, New York, Bombay, and Calcutta in 1908. It begins with a Preface, followed by a Table of Contents and a List of References.
